The Detroit Lions are on the road in Week 4 as they travel to Soldier Field for a divisional matchup with the Chicago Bears.

This comprehensive depth chart is designed to give fans an expanded look at the current roster, and you will often see things that vary from traditional depth charts. Occasionally you will see a player listed at multiple positions. This happens when a player holds key roles at multiple spots and doesn’t fit into just one box. Additionally, we added player numbers for easier tracking during the game, bolded the anticipated starters, and all rookies will have an * after their name.

Note: The Lions made a handful of roster moves this week—including releasing Jamie Collins, claiming DL Eric Banks off waivers, and elevating Ryan Santoso—and they enter this game with 52 players on the active roster, plus one elevation, equaling 53 players available to establish their game day roster.
